ZGS’s Marenco honored by the Alliance for Women in Media.
October 7, 2011
Julissa Marenco, President of ZGS Communications Station Group, was recognized by the Alliance for Women in Media (AWM) at their 60th Anniversary Luncheon on November 3 at the Marriott Marquis in New York. The AWM honored 60 women in media who have most inspired the industry with their work on-air, behind the scenes, in management, production, programming, and across all forms of media. Marenco was honored as one of the next generation of inspiring women poised to make an impact and named one of 6@Sixty to Watch Rising Stars. The event program included a retrospective of AWM’s past 60 years as well as a tribute to AWM’s Sixty@60. Honorees were chosen based on their achievements, dedication, authenticity and commitment to advancing the industry.
Marenco has overseen the ZGS Station Group, the largest group of independent stations affiliated with the Telemundo television network, since April of 2009. Prior to her position, Ms. Marenco was appointed by the President of the United States to serve as a White House Fellow, a non-partisan program which is renowned as America’s most prestigious program for leadership and public service. Previously, she served as the General Manager of WZDC Telemundo Washington, DC, a ZGS owned and operated station. She began her media career with Blair Television in New York.
“This is a well-deserved honor. We are very proud of Julissa, her accomplishments and her contributions to our company, industry and community,” said Eduardo Zavala, Vice-Chairman of ZGS Communications and President of Digital, Broadcast and News Operations.
